Is the correct grammar than you for letter of or thank your dated?

The correct grammar for a formal letter or email is "Thank you for your letter/email dated..."

Here's why:

* "Than" is used for comparisons, while "then" indicates sequence.

* "Thank you for" is the correct phrasing for expressing gratitude.

* "Dated" is the proper word to describe a document's date.

Example:

"Thank you for your letter dated August 15, 2023."
